The procedure for entering Russia during the quarantine restrictions

The procedure for entering Russia during the quarantine restrictions
© shutterstock.com

During the period of quarantine restrictions, in addition to standard documents for entrance in Russian Federation, a foreign citizen must provide:

  1. Before the departure, be sure to take a COVID-19 PCR test.
    (The polymerase chain reaction is a highly accurate diagnostic method for numerous infections based on the analysis of the DNA and RNA genetic material).
  2. Upon entering the country, you must provide a medical document in Russian or English*, confirming a negative test results, issued at least 3 days prior to arrival in the Russian Federation.

    * If it is impossible to provide a medical document in Russian or English, it is acceptable to submit it in the official language of the state of registration of the organization that issued such a medical document, accompanied with a Russian translation, the accuracy of which is certified by a consular officer of the Russian Federation.

  3. Fill in the Russian Federation arrival form at the Customs.
  4. Download form.

  5. Take a second test for COVID-19 by PCR within 72 hours after entering the territory of the Russian Federation.
  6. Remain in self-isolation pending test results.
  7. After receiving negative test results, you can start studying offline in your university.
